Katherine Paul’s Indigenous identity strongly informs her work as Black Belt Eagle Scout. To complete her 2023 album, The Land, The Water, The Sky, the Swinomish/Iñupiaq singer, songwriter and guitarist returned to the Swinomish community of her childhood on Washington’s Puget Sound before recording in a nearby former church. The impact of her homecoming can be heard loud and clear on tracks like “My Blood Runs Through This Land”, as Paul reflects on that ancestral setting against fittingly expansive and emotionally cathartic indie rock. Similarly evocative is the folky “Indians Never Die” from her 2017 debut, Mother of My Children. Paul regularly addresses her culture and heritage—as well as her queerness—while connecting her music to a rich tapestry of Northwest Pacific rock ranging from Sleater-Kinney (whose “It’s Enough” she has covered) to Nirvana.
